There’s the difference between folks who have Ham Radio equipment on hand to use in the case of an emergency and those who routinely enjoy talking with fellow hobbyists around the world.

I fit firmly in the first category. I have never enjoyed talking to strangers on the Ham Radio or want to learn all about how they work or get more involved in local or national Ham Radio clubs. Conversations are somewhat limited due to the nature of the limitations of using those frequencies. On the other hand I enjoy what we do here on FR because we don’t have those limitations as long as we keep it civil.

It’s great for those who are interested in such things though and if the hobby people didn’t exist; people like me who are basically prepping for the SHTF scenario would not have Ham Radios to use in that scenario because it’s the hobbyists who put in the time and money to maintain and buy the equipment that makes it all work. I’m grateful to those who do enjoy the hobby to make it all possible.
